What this grant of permission means
King’s Lynn and West Norfolk granted permission on 8 September 2026, subject to any conditions on the decision notice. Work must normally begin within three years or the permission lapses. More in our guide to what happens after a planning decision.
About lawful development applications
A lawful development certificate is a legal determination that existing or proposed works do not need planning permission; the merits of the scheme are not considered. More in our guide to planning application types.
